FIA arrests human smuggler

Islamabad: The Federal Investigation Agency (FIA) has arrested an alleged human smuggler, identified as Muhammad Nawaz, from Attock, involved in human smuggling and visa fraud, a spokesman of the FIA said.

The suspect had allegedly deceived a citizen by fudging him a job in Malta and had taken a large sum of money from him, the FIA said. The FIA's Anti-Human Smuggling Circle in Rawalpindi, upon receiving complaint from the victim, conducted a raid and arrested the suspect, who had received a total of Rs1.18 million from the complainant. The suspect had gone into hiding after receiving the money. The FIA has started investigating the matter and the suspect will be charged accordingly. This action by the FIA is a significant step in combating human smuggling and visa fraud in Pakistan, the FIA concluded.
